As the Director of Pre‑Sales for Adobe Customer Solutions (ACS) in EMEA, you will shape the strategy and execution of one of Adobe’s most important growth engines. Adobe Customer Solutions (ACS) provides a new generation of post‑sales services that deliver measurable business outcomes across: Teach me (Premium Learning Services, Advice me (Ultimate Success), Build with me (Integrated Services) and Build for me (Consulting Services).
In this role, you will lead and scale a high‑performing team of Business Architects and Solution Architects across EMEA supporting ACS sales. Your mission is to ensure ACS service offering is strategically positioned early in the sales cycle, clearly articulating the value and outcomes of Adobe’s post‑sales solutions.
You will partner closely with Adobe’s license sales teams to drive customer discovery, build consulting scopes, design digital maturity roadmaps, and present actionable recommendations to senior executives.
Success requires hitting services bookings targets, driving strong proposal conversion rates, building a robust forward‑looking pipeline aligned with Adobe innovation, and ensuring seamless execution within Adobe’s “One ACS” go‑to‑market model.
